The murder of children, women, and the civilian population of Palestine, in the Gaza Strip, is on the rise without anything or anyone stopping it. The indiscriminate bombings, in which hospitals and schools do not escape, is outrageous. The Gaza Ministry of Health reports that among the fatalities there are more than 8,800 women and 13,230 minors, in addition to 340 health workers and 132 journalists. Of the more than 30,100 deaths, around 70% are women and children, including babies a few months or years old.

In just over four months, says Philippe Lazzarini, UNRWA Commissioner General, more children, more journalists, more medical personnel and more UN employees have died in Gaza than anywhere else in the world during a conflict. In Latin American countries, voices of protest and indignation have been heard by some of their presidents. Hence, Gustavo Petro from Colombia, Miguel Diaz-Canel from Cuba, Luis Arce from Bolivia, Daniel Ortega from Nicaragua, Nicolás Maduro from Venezuela, Gabriel Boric from Chile and Lula Da Silva from Brazil have spoken out. Those who have repudiated, with different nuances and tone of voice, the attack by the Israeli army against the Palestinian civilian population, as well as the demand for a ceasefire.

The escalation of violence undertaken by the Israeli army has even led to the breaking of diplomatic relations by the government of Luis Arce of Bolivia. Now, Lula Da Silva’s speech, in different international forums, has taken an extremely energetic turn, as has that of Gustavo Petro, who compares what the Palestinian people are suffering with what the Jews suffered in the hands of Adolfo Nazism. Hitler.

And what can we say about what was said by the president of Turkey, Tayyip Erdoğan, who has been a relentless critic of the actions taken by Netanyahu. What is happening in Gaza is definitely not a war: it is an attempted genocide because even war has morals, norms and laws that must be followedsaid the Turkish president.
